Description of Supplemental Services: ACS will provide one additional FTE with the skills necessary to assist in supporting Weld County's e-government environment. The current County web site consists of 2172 pages, 963 images, with approximately 40 major sections. Additionally, we are running a number of ARCIMS map projects on multiple servers and a self-contained Intranet Site for county employees. We are supporting Restaurant Inspections,Treasurer Tax Lookup, Warrant lookup, Registered Sex Offenders, Weekly crime update, Webstaff, Employee Survey, Voter Lookup, Share your photos, Subscribe to Newsletter, File On-line complaints, Health Survey, Volunteer Registration, Citizen Corp Registration, Code Violation On-line, Pre-Trial Supervision Application, Jail Exit Survey, and On-line County Phonebook. We currently have requests for stand-alone websites for the Abstinence Education program, Headstart, and the County Fair. New requests arrive each month. An additional FTE would allow us to complete requests in a timely fashion, monitor usage more frequently, and provide backup for our existing position.
